Cambridge’s Victory for the ACT® Test and Essential Skills set comprises three-volumes designed to maximize instructional time by allowing teachers to choose the material most appropriate to the immediate instructional goal.  With over 90 hours of core content review and over 1,000 reinforcement items, the Victory set gives teachers content and test-strategy items in all three subject areas tested on the ACT test.  Teachers cover only those sections most needed by their students as shown on their computer-generated lesson plans.  The companion volume, Essential Skills, includes review and exercises based on three score ranges of the College Readiness Standards™, spanning everything from foundational middle and high school readiness to the topmost range of college ready skills, all encountered on the ACT test. Three additional full-length practice tests and additional subject quizzes are included in a third practice book.

Cambridge’s Victory for the ACT® Test teacher guides systematically present core content and skills, test-taking strategies, and explanations to all classroom text exercises, quizzes, and tests. The course concept outlines help instructors guide students through well-defined content review. Student text items are included in the teacher’s guide for a more user-friendly teaching experience. The Essential Skills teacher’s guide helps teachers to easily differentiate instruction in the classroom based on student needs and provide the needed practice to fill skill gaps, master ACT skills, and increase ACT scores.

Cambridge’s AccelePrep for the ACT Test has been designed for those that want a highly concise and focused prep course.  The systematic and fast-track approach allows students to review content while learning all about the “ins and outs” of the ACT test.  This book allows students to learn how to effectively navigate test content, avoid common errors and distractors, apply powerful test-taking strategies, and experience high-value item types that offer the best return on preparation.  One full-length practice test is included to allow students to hone their test-taking abilities and put their new knowledge to practice, a key action for preparing for the ACT.

The teacher’s guide helps teachers to teach efficiently and effectively a concise, accelerated ACT test prep course.  The book is all inclusive with the student text and highlights AccelePrep exclusive tools such as mastering the AccelePrep method, test specifications and features, effective pacing, strategies, and power tip alerts.  In addition, teacher notes are provided that not only highlight the correct answer but provide explanations as to why incorrect answers are truly incorrect.

PrepCast for the ACT® Test is a comprehensive video course that brings some of the world’s best teachers directly to your students. It can be blended with in-class instruction or used as a self-study program. The course, which has over 60 hours of prep, includes:

  • 18 hours of video instruction
  • Additional lesson topics and items to cover for an in-class instructor
  • 11 quizzes
  • 4 full-length practice tests
  • Essential Skills supplemental material for bonus skills review (print or online)


Students receive a course workbook to follow along with the videos and can complete the quizzes and tests either in their workbooks or in an interactive online environment. Teachers receive a comprehensive teacher’s guide and access to online content where they can also see students’ grades for any online activities.

As a supplement to your student program, Cambridge’s eCelePrep for the ACT® Test provides up to 30 hours of rigorous curricula in an interactive and self-guided format.  This online material is supported by all devices, including computers, tablets, and smartphones, and requires no teacher involvement.  Students have materials with them wherever internet access is available and is ideal for students working independently before test day. Students receive pre- and post-tests and lessons on the ACT’s test-mechanics, tested concepts, and strategies. Students also have access to graded practice quizzes and timed mini tests.

In addition, our Moodle-based platform allows teachers to monitor when, and how long, a student has logged in, whether from school or home.  The teacher can also see which problems the students answered correctly or incorrectly, allowing for more effective supplementary instruction. In addition, the teacher can create logs/reports based on factors including: the group/individual, the activity (particular unit, workshop, quiz, etc.), and date.

Teacher Professional Development

Cambridge’s Test DeMystifier Professional Development gives teachers a thorough understanding TSI, ACT or PSAT/SAT test (additional Test DeMystifiers are also available). Teachers learn about test mechanics including the test structure and format; timing of each subject test – Reading, Writing and Language, English, Math, and Science; tested content and skills within each subject and in what proportion; and analysis of the new Essay, including the passage, prompt, and expectations. With practice problems in Reading, Writing and Language, English, Math, and Science teachers learn high-value test-taking strategies for items most frequently encountered on the test; how different forms of “data” are integrated throughout the tests; how to address student-produced response questions, and about evidence-based questions. Teachers also gain insight into the scoring of the tests and the aligned scale scores for any suite of exams (PSAT 8/9, PSAT 10, PSAT/NMSQT, and SAT).

Student and Family Workshops

The ScoreCelerator Workshop for the ACT, SAT, or TSIA2 tests offer an intensive review of solid test taking techniques, high-value targets that offer the best return on preparation time, and powerful test-taking strategies. Students will learn how to avoid common errors and use the test structure to maximum advantage.  Topics include:

  • The mechanics of the test:
    • How the test is written and scored
    • How just a few more correct questions can dramatically increase scores – every problem matters,
    • Common distractors
  • A systematic analysis of each section of the test:
    • Mapping of item types
    • Timing and pacing of the test
    • Proportion of problems
  • The need to be a wise test-taker:
    • In-depth strategies
    • How to get the best return on preparation and practice
  • Workshop practice problems are used illustrate test mechanics and strategies
